** The general auto repair market for Verdigre, Nebraska, is characteristic of a rural, small-town environment. With only one primary shop located within the town itself, residents often rely on a network of reputable independent mechanics and service centers in neighboring towns like Bloomfield (approx. 15 miles away) and Creighton (approx. 12 miles away) for a wider range of specialized services. The competition is limited but healthy among these local providers, who build their reputation on trust, longevity, and word-of-mouth rather than extensive advertising. The quality of service is generally high, with a focus on personalized customer care. Pricing is typically competitive and often more affordable than in larger urban centers, reflecting the local cost of living and the straightforward business overhead of these small, owner-operated shops. For highly specialized services (e.g., complex transmission rebuilds, European car diagnostics), residents may need to travel to larger hubs like Norfolk or Sioux City.

Given the rural roads and agricultural environment around Verdigre, common issues include suspension and steering component wear from rough or gravel roads, as well as clogged air filters and cooling systems from excessive dust and chaff. Winter conditions also lead to frequent battery failures and corrosion from road salt used on highways.

Labor rates may be slightly lower than in larger cities, but parts availability can sometimes affect cost and timeline. For specialized parts, shops may need to order from suppliers in Norfolk or Sioux City, which can add shipping costs and a day or two to repair times.
Have your brakes and tires inspected before winter, as stopping on icy or snow-packed rural roads demands optimal performance. Also, check tire pressure and tread depth in spring for the transition to muddy and soft gravel roads common in Knox County during wet seasons.
